Eldorado Posted August 19, 2022 #1 Share Posted August 19, 2022 Anna Parsons, the 21-year-old University of Otago student who fell nearly 40 feet rock climbing in the US' Yosemite National Park, had her foot amputated - and now she's been hit with a $1.2m hospital bill. The New Zealand native was climbing on Runout Slab at Snake Dike in the park when she slipped and rolled down a slope, breaking nearly every bone in her body. According to the NZ Herald, Parsons' sister, Jessica Ennor, said the fall caused her to have a punctured lung. Her left foot was significantly damaged to the point it had to be amputated.
